Hi Christian,

Thanks for chatting to me. Much appreciated.

Turns out Unibet acquiring Bet24 might be a similar situation. I was told Unibet 'Only bought the customers' so extremely similar to Poker770 in that sense.

I believe we have had our cashout processed by ShareTheChili (which I am sure we have our old affiliate manager to thank for), but still have issues having our customers tracked to us, receiving commission for March rake and a general lack of communication.

Although, I will try not to be too open about this on 2+2, I would like to invite other affiliates having problems regarding this idiotic 'We bought the customers' stance to chat on Skype or via email and see if we can do anything.

I've spoken to two lawyers; one Scottish law and one English law and both seem to agree that this stance represents a breach of contract.
